The round body needle valve operates based on the very same basic concept shared by other members of the needle valve family: the tapered needle stem is moved into its corresponding seat through rotation of the hand wheel in the clockwise direction, thereby reducing the flow path and achieving closure. Rotating in the counter-clockwise direction opens the valve. The gradual, linear nature of this movement is what gives operators fine control over flow rate useful when a sudden on/off switch would make accurate sampling or gauge protection impossible.
The round body construction itself offers a naturally strong pressure-containing shape, which is part of why this configuration remains so widely specified across instrumentation applications.
